Iran-linked malware takes its orders from a Bitcoin address once tied to Satoshi

Chainalysis logged a 420% rise in onchain malware writes for its 2026 crime report, and says suspected Iranian operators ran their update channel through a permanent public Bitcoin address nobody can take offline.

What happened

  • Chainalysis's 2026 Crypto Crime Report records a 420% surge in onchain malware linked to state-sponsored hackers.
  • North Korea-linked groups have been hosting malware payloads and command-and-control instructions on public chains including Tron, Aptos and BNB Chain, the firm says.
  • Chainalysis also identified actors it suspects are linked to Iran's Ministry of Intelligence writing encoded command-and-control routing data onto the Bitcoin blockchain.
  • North Korean cyber groups stole approximately $2 billion in digital assets over 2025, a 51% increase on the prior year, according to the report.
  • Total illicit cryptocurrency flows reached at least $154 billion in 2025, a 162% rise, with sanctioned entities receiving at least $104 billion of on-chain transactions.

Why it matters

  • constraint Seizing a server and revoking a domain, the two standard answers to a command-and-control host, do not reach instructions already written to an immutable ledger, so the response falls back on the infected machine.
  • cost Crypto Briefing argues screening will have to cover what a transaction contains, on top of who sits on either end of it, and exchange compliance budgets are where that lands.
  • exposure Stablecoin bills are moving through Congress with a $93 billion single-token figure now on the record, and issuers are the parties any freeze or screening duty would reach.

The hosting bill for the Iranian channel, on the account Chainalysis gave Cointelegraph, was a few small Bitcoin payments from attacker-controlled wallets to a well-known address with historical ties to Satoshi Nakamoto. The firm said that address had no connection to the attackers and simply sat there as a permanent public place for infected devices to check for updated directions [18]. Moving to new servers takes one more published transaction, after which the infected devices retrieve the new information themselves [19]. Everything after that happens offchain: remote access, credential theft, delivery of further malware [20].

The losses are still theft, and they concentrate hard. Chainalysis tracks cumulative North Korean theft above $6.75 billion [5], so last year is roughly three-tenths of the whole attributed history [1] and about $4.75 billion sits across all the years before it [6]. The Bybit exploit accounted for $1.5 billion of 2025 [4], which is 75% of the year and leaves about $500 million for everything else [2].

Set against total illicit flows of at least $154 billion [6], North Korea's take is about 1.3% [3]. Russia's A7A5 stablecoin alone processed over $93 billion [8], or close to 60% of the entire illicit total [4]. Sanctioned entities received at least $104 billion onchain, up 694% [7]; a 694% rise puts the prior-year base near $13 billion [5].

What Chainalysis has on artificial intelligence is timing. The firm recorded a 440% increase in malicious blockchain writes since July 2025, when it says high-capacity open-source Chinese models became capable of producing malicious code with limited safeguards [14]. Eric Jardine, the firm's cybercrimes research lead, told Cointelegraph they found a "clear point-in-time association." They could not prove that the actors publishing the malicious transactions and contracts had used the models to increase their output [15]. The Iranian attribution, Chainalysis said, rested on malware family, decoding method, timing and server infrastructure tied to previously reported Iranian operations, not on the blockchain activity alone [17].

Both reports give the percentages and leave out the absolute number of malicious writes behind them [7]. That decides what the 420% is worth: on a base of several hundred writes it is a few thousand transactions, and on a base of twenty it is a hundred. On the evidence published so far the large sums sit in the theft figures, and the onchain tooling finding is a detection cost handed to whoever has to spot a lookup that Chainalysis says network monitors watching for conventional communication patterns will not flag [21]. If the firm publishes write counts in the thousands, that reading is wrong.

What to watch

  • Whether Chainalysis publishes the absolute write counts underlying the 420% and 440% figures.
  • Whether the stablecoin bills moving through Congress attach screening or freeze duties to issuers after the $93bn A7A5 number.
  • Whether any large exchange starts screening transaction contents for embedded instructions and discloses what it costs.
